When looking for rehab services, it's helpful to understand the types of care available. These typically include medical detoxification, which safely manages withdrawal symptoms under supervision, and inpatient or residential treatment, where you live at a facility for intensive therapy and support. For many, outpatient programs are a vital option, allowing you to receive counseling and treatment while living at home, which can be crucial for those with work or family commitments in Baisden. While Baisden itself is a small community, quality addiction treatment centers are accessible within a reasonable driving distance in southern West Virginia and the surrounding tri-state area. Many facilities understand the unique challenges faced by rural communities, including economic hardship and limited transportation. Don't hesitate to ask any rehab center you contact about transportation assistance or telehealth options, which have become more common and can connect you with counselors remotely. It is also essential to verify that the treatment center accepts your insurance, whether it's Medicaid, Medicare, or private insurance, to reduce financial stress. Your search should also include local support networks right here in Baisden and Mingo County. Recovery is a long-term process, and building a local support system is key. Consider connecting with peer support groups like Narcotics Anonymous or Alcoholics Anonymous; meetings are often held in nearby towns like Williamson or Logan. These groups provide ongoing fellowship and understanding from others who have walked a similar road. Furthermore, reaching out to your primary care doctor or a local community health clinic can be an excellent starting point for referrals and guidance tailored to your specific needs.
